The Consult Partner plays a critical leadership role in guiding multi-disciplinary teams through complex consulting engagements. The position involves creating and positioning strategic change agendas across major client accounts, working closely with C-suite stakeholders to drive business and IT transformations that deliver enterprise-wide impact.

This role combines leadership, relationship-building, business development, and delivery oversight. It also requires a strong presence, industry knowledge, and the ability to foster talent development and innovation.

Key Responsibilities
  • Business Development and Growth
    • Drive profitable growth through annual revenue targets of approximately £12-£15M in consulting sales.
    • Manage pipeline development, opportunity conversion, and long-term backlog growth.
    • Lead scoping and fee negotiations, ensuring engagement profitability and risk mitigation.
    • Oversee managed revenue while delivering consistent financial performance.
  • Client Engagement
    • Build strong, trusted relationships with C-level executives.
    • Act as the senior point of contact for strategic consulting engagements.
    • Deliver high-quality consulting outputs that align with client expectations and strategic goals.
    • Improve client satisfaction through relationship development and Net Promoter Score (NPS) enhancements.
    • Secure client references and support ongoing relationship expansion.
  • Operational Excellence
    • Meet utilization targets for both self and team.
    • Lead the design and oversight of complex engagements to ensure successful delivery.
    • Act as the escalation point for delivery engagements with direct CXO relationships.
  • Leadership and Talent Development
    • Lead by example, fostering a culture of innovation, continuous development, and high performance.
    • Support professional growth within teams while ensuring commercially valuable outcomes.
    • Promote an inclusive and collaborative working environment.
  • Strategic Contribution
    • Use industry and technical expertise to shape and drive strategic initiatives.
    • Develop and execute thought leadership and intellectual capital.
    • Build personal and organizational brand eminence through industry engagement and innovation.
Required Skills and Experience
  • Extensive experience managing relationships with CXO-level clients.
  • Must have extensive blue-chip consulting experience.
  • Proven ability to sell and lead complex, multi-disciplinary consulting engagements.
  • Strong financial acumen and ability to manage revenue growth and margins.
  • Experience in managing or contributing to high-value business development initiatives.
  • Strong Industry experience in Financial Services industry experience would be preferred.
  • Deep understanding of industry trends and modern technologies.
  • Well-established personal brand and presence in the market.
  • Demonstrated ability to lead change, drive innovation, and deliver results.
